| CVE-2026-49199 | Remote unauthenticated command injection in the Acer Predator Connect W6x router enables root-level code execution via crafted MQTT messages, scoring a maximum 10.0 CVSS v4.0 across all impact metrics including subsequent system impact. The flaw was disclosed by Acer and tracked in the ENISA EUVD as EUVD-2026-33269, but no public exploit identified at time of analysis. Affects firmware W6x_GBL_2.00.000005 and earlier, with no special authentication or user interaction required. | CRITICAL | 10.0 | 0.7% | 51 |

| CVE-2026-49200 | Credential disclosure in the Acer Wave 7 router (firmware T7c_GBL_1.01.000055 and earlier) exposes the acer_cgi.log file over the web interface without authentication, leaking cleartext web and Telnet login credentials to any network-reachable attacker. With CVSS 4.0 of 10.0 and a vector indicating no privileges or user interaction, exploitation enables full device takeover; no public exploit identified at time of analysis, but the trivial nature of fetching a log file makes weaponization straightforward. | CRITICAL | 10.0 | 0.1% | 50 |

| CVE-2026-49185 | Unauthenticated remote command injection in Acer Connect M6E 5G Portable WiFi Router (firmware ≤ M6E_AI_1.00.000019) allows attackers to inject OS commands via the FieldX MDM adb messaging topic, which forwards unverified payloads to Runtime.exec(). The CVSS 4.0 score of 10.0 with network attack vector and no authentication required indicates a critical, trivially exploitable flaw; no public exploit identified at time of analysis but the simplicity of the bug pattern makes weaponization straightforward. | CRITICAL | 10.0 | 0.0% | 50 |

| CVE-2026-49197 | Authentication bypass in Acer Predator Connect W6x routers (firmware W6x_GBL_2.00.000005 and earlier) allows remote unauthenticated attackers to reach app-facing web endpoints by sending an HTTP Authorization header whose Base64 payload is intentionally malformed, because the endpoint treats a decoding failure as a pass rather than a rejection. The CVSS 4.0 score of 10.0 (AV:N/AC:L/PR:N/UI:N with high confidentiality, integrity, availability impact on both vulnerable and subsequent systems) reflects full takeover potential against an internet-reachable consumer/SOHO router, though no public exploit identified at time of analysis. | CRITICAL | 10.0 | 0.0% | 50 |

| CVE-2026-49201 | Hardcoded AES encryption key in the upload.cgi binary of the Acer Wave 7 router (firmware T7c_GBL_1.01.000055 and earlier) allows remote unauthenticated attackers to decrypt, tamper with, and re-encrypt device backup files, enabling persistent backdoor injection on affected devices. The CVSS 4.0 score of 10.0 reflects full compromise of confidentiality, integrity, and availability across both the vulnerable component and downstream subsequent systems. No public exploit identified at time of analysis, and CISA SSVC reports exploitation status as 'none', though the issue is flagged as automatable with total technical impact. | CRITICAL | 10.0 | 0.0% | 50 |

| CVE-2026-49194 | Authentication bypass in the Acer Connect M6E 5G Portable WiFi Router allows low-privileged remote attackers to reach a debug routine (SCREEN_CLICK opcode 5053) that skips the device login prompt and drops the caller directly into an interactive shell. CVSS 4.0 rates the issue 9.4 with scope change and high impact on confidentiality, integrity, and availability of both the router and connected subsystems; no public exploit identified at time of analysis. | CRITICAL | 9.4 | 0.0% | 47 |

| CVE-2026-50214 | Authentication bypass in the Acer Connect M6E 5G Portable WiFi Router (firmware ≤ M6E_AI_1.00.000019) allows remote attackers to abuse a hardcoded global API token guarding the /v1/Plan service, granting full administrative control over network access plans. Unauthenticated attackers can create arbitrary zero-cost plans, effectively bypassing billing and access controls. No public exploit identified at time of analysis, but the CVSS 4.0 score of 9.3 reflects trivial network exploitability with no privileges or user interaction required. | CRITICAL | 9.3 | 0.0% | 47 |

| CVE-2026-50208 | Cryptographic weaknesses in the Acer Connect M6E 5G Portable WiFi Router (firmware versions through M6E_AI_1.00.000019) combine TrustAllCerts routines that bypass TLS certificate validation with hard-coded DES symmetric encryption keys, enabling a network-positioned attacker to decrypt traffic between the device and its backend services. CVSS 4.0 rates this 9.2 (Critical) given the unauthenticated network attack surface and high confidentiality/integrity impact, though attack complexity is rated High due to the MITM positioning requirement. There is no public exploit identified at time of analysis and the issue is not listed in CISA KEV. | CRITICAL | 9.2 | 0.0% | 46 |
